Output 6ba38ff7dd79ecd382cbde1ae3e13cfca2d15f9be6e22bc4e9adb6a971461887:0

value
602600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b30559840788caf9945fcd77f7ed78c8775c941b OP_EQUAL
address
3J1bHamd3WuStpzLZLnmYVarbvk6HfgsSp
transaction
6ba38ff7dd79ecd382cbde1ae3e13cfca2d15f9be6e22bc4e9adb6a971461887
confirmations
217290
spent
true